Judi Dench thriller Red Joan, based on real-life spy story, is on TV tonight

Fans of Dame Judi Dench will be delighted to know that she’s appearing tonight on BBC Two, starring in “Red Joan,” a suspenseful drama with roots in real-life incidents.

Joan Smith (portrayed by Dame Judi Dench) seems to be a simple retiree, but finds herself under police scrutiny due to allegations from her past days. In significant flashback sequences, Sophie Cookson portrays this character.

The summary of the movie (according to Rotten Tomatoes) states that Joan Stanley, a woman living a peaceful retirement in the suburbs, is unexpectedly apprehended by the British Intelligence Services.

The task at hand involves the act of sharing top-secret scientific data, such as blueprints for creating an atomic bomb, with the Soviet government over extended periods.

During the questioning, Joan recounts the pivotal moments that significantly influenced her life and her convictions.

The movie is based on Jennie Rooney’s book, which drew its inspiration from the real-life events surrounding Melita Norwood, a British government employee who worked as a spy for the KGB.

Following its debut at the Toronto International Film Festival in 2018, the film “Red Joan” was released in cinemas globally in April of the next year, earning approximately $9.5 million worldwide in ticket sales.

The response to this specific feature was somewhat divided, with a Rotten Tomatoes critic approval rating of just 30%, contrasting sharply with a more favorable audience rating of 56%. This difference might indicate a slight disagreement among opinions.

According to critic Alan Jones for the production titled TopMob, Judi Dench delivers an intense performance in her role, while Sophie Cookson adequately portrays her during flashback scenes. However, Trevor Nunn’s direction is rather dull. The movie’s conclusion is predictable, making it lack tension and excitement throughout the film.
